Center on Halsted and After School Matters collaborate to a ten-week spokenword apprenticeship for Chicago Public high school youth (ages 14-19), who receive a stipend while learning elements of spokenword focused on LGBTQA identity, gender expression, race, ethnicity and class. At the end , youth perform cumulative work on stage. Apply at lkarlic@centeronhalsted.org.
